### Davis Thompson Takes the Lead at the John Deere Classic Amidst Competitive Field The John Deere Classic, held at TPC Deere Run in Silvis, Illinois, has seen a thrilling competition as players vie for the title. Davis Thompson emerged as the leader after a strong performance on July 6, 2025, where he made a crucial 10-foot birdie putt on the 18th hole, finishing the day with a 4-under 67. This performance allowed him to break free from a tightly contested leaderboard that had 10 players tied for the lead at one point. Thompson's total score now stands at 15-under 198, giving him a one-shot advantage over several competitors, including David Lipsky, Max Homa, Brian Campbell, and Emiliano Grillo, all of whom posted 68s on the day [https://www.nwaonline.com/news/2025/jul/06/thompson-grabs-john-deere-lead-momentum]. ### Breakdown of the John Deere Classic's Competitive Landscape 1. **Initial Leader: Doug Ghim** - Doug Ghim started the tournament with a remarkable 9-under 62, marking his career-low round and securing the first-round lead [https://www.espn.com/golf/story/_/id/45662979/doug-ghim-shoots-62-holds-1-shot-lead-john-deere-classic]. - He maintained his lead through the second round with a 3-under 68, achieving his first 36-hole lead in six years on the PGA Tour [https://www.nbcsports.com/golf/news/doug-ghim-holes-out-from-fairway-again-at-deere-for-first-36-hole-lead-on-pga-tour]. 2. **Thompson's Rise** - Thompson's ascent to the top came after overcoming early bogeys, showcasing resilience by scoring 4-under on the back nine during the third round [https://www.yardbarker.com/golf/articles/davis_thompson_emerges_as_leader_at_john_deere_classic/s1_17051_42418091]. - His performance was particularly impressive given the tougher course conditions on Saturday [https://www.nwaonline.com/news/2025/jul/06/thompson-grabs-john-deere-lead-momentum]. 3. **Challengers Closing In** - The leaderboard remains tight, with 14 players within four strokes of the lead, indicating a highly competitive final round ahead [https://www.nwaonline.com/news/2025/jul/05/ghim-repeats-feat-to-remain-in-front]. - Notable competitors include Max Homa, who has shown consistent form, and Brian Campbell, who also finished strong on Saturday [https://www.yardbarker.com/golf/articles/davis_thompson_emerges_as_leader_at_john_deere_classic/s1_17051_42418091]. ### Key Statistics and Performance Metrics - **Top Scores:** - **Davis Thompson:** 4-under 67 (Total: 15-under 198) - **Doug Ghim:** 3-under 68 (Total: 14-under 199) - **David Lipsky, Max Homa, Brian Campbell, Emiliano Grillo:** 68 (Total: 14-under 199) - **Notable Achievements:** - Ghim's opening round of 62 is the lowest score of the tournament so far, setting a high bar for competitors [https://www.espn.com/golf/story/_/id/45662979/doug-ghim-shoots-62-holds-1-shot-lead-john-deere-classic]. - Thompson's ability to navigate the course under pressure highlights his potential for a strong finish [https://www.nwaonline.com/news/2025/jul/06/thompson-grabs-john-deere-lead-momentum]. ### Conclusion: A Thrilling Conclusion Awaits at the John Deere Classic The John Deere Classic is shaping up to be an exciting finale with **Davis Thompson leading by one stroke** as the tournament heads into its final round.
